RP001: DLA PACKAGING REQUIREMENTS FOR PROCUREMENT
RQ032: EXPORT CONTROL OF TECHNICAL DATA
This item has technical data some or all of which is subject to export-control of either the International Traffic in Arms regulations (ITAR) or the Export Administration Regulations (EAR), and cannot be exported without prior authorization from either the Department of State or the Department of Commerce. Export includes disclosure of technical data to foreign persons and nationals whether located in the United States or abroad. This requirement applies equally to foreign national employees and U.S. companies and their foreign subsidiaries. DFARS 252.225-7048 is applicable to this data.
The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) limits distribution of export-control technical data to DLA contractors that have an approved US/Canada Joint Certification Program (JCP) certification, have completed the Introduction to Proper Handling of DOD Export-Controlled Technical Data Training and the DLA Export-Controlled Technical Data Questionnaire (both are available at the web address given below), and have been approved by the DLA controlling authority to access the export-controlled data.
